What Are Cookies?
Cookies are small text files stored on your device (computer, tablet, or mobile phone) when you visit our website. They contain information that allows us to recognize you on subsequent visits and remember your preferences.
Similar technologies include web beacons, pixels, and local storage, which serve comparable purposes in tracking and personalizing your experience.

Cookie List
The following table details the specific cookies and tracking technologies currently used on healthtipsformenshub.info:
| Cookie Name | Type | Purpose | Duration |
|---|---|---|---|
| _ga | Analytics | Google Analytics - tracks user interactions and page views | 2 years |
| _gid | Analytics | Google Analytics - distinguishes users within 24 hours | 24 hours |
| _gat_gtag_UA_* | Analytics | Google Analytics - rate limiting requests | 1 minute |
| PHPSESSID | Essential | Session management for website functionality | Session |
| language_pref | Functional | Stores user's preferred language setting | 1 year |
| theme_preference | Functional | Remembers dark/light mode preference | 1 year |
| cookieconsent | Functional | Records user's cookie consent choices | 1 year |
| _fbp | Advertising | Facebook Pixel - tracks conversions and user behavior | 3 months |
| fr | Advertising | Facebook - delivers targeted ads and measures ad effectiveness | 3 months |
| IDE | Advertising | Google DoubleClick - ad serving and frequency capping | 1 year |
| NID | Advertising | Google - stores ad preferences and generalizes ad targeting | 6 months |
| article_views | Functional | Tracks which articles you've read for personalization | 6 months |
| reading_history | Functional | Stores reading history for content recommendations | 6 months |

3. Do Not Track (DNT) Signals
Some browsers include a "Do Not Track" feature. While we respect DNT signals, please note that many websites and services, including ours, do not currently respond to DNT browser signals due to lack of industry-wide standards.
